From c501d0e4e732e09a4a75d873e976b2c801ef7920 Mon Sep 17 00:00:00 2001 From: XaviDCR92 Date: Thu, 2 Aug 2018 00:54:01 +0200 Subject: + Started unit selection implementation. Not finished yet. --- BaseUnit.h | 3 +++ 1 file changed, 3 insertions(+) (limited to 'BaseUnit.h') diff --git a/BaseUnit.h b/BaseUnit.h index 7eafcb3..269eaf3 100644 --- a/BaseUnit.h +++ b/BaseUnit.h @@ -33,10 +33,13 @@ class BaseUnit public: explicit BaseUnit(void); void handler(void); + void drawHandler(const uint8_t* const pu8SprData); void create(const uint16_t x, const uint16_t y); bool isAlive(void); bool isSelected(void); + void setSelected(const bool bSelect); uint16_t getX(void); + uint16_t getY(void); protected: uint16_t _hp; /**< Health points. */ -- cgit v1.2.3